Transaction af3328eca24263ead45eea30fbf1c8678c5e3b65655ed68c73e85a212ae83fd5
1 Input
2 Outputs
- af3328eca24263ead45eea30fbf1c8678c5e3b65655ed68c73e85a212ae83fd5:0
- af3328eca24263ead45eea30fbf1c8678c5e3b65655ed68c73e85a212ae83fd5:1
value 107909
address 1Nkm6w8P6Rg7K7tHWEPQSnoLyVShTNWEb
value 356033
address 11DEQzXGXLpE2h5tsUtTAoJRjb9MbFUX7